Question

The number of members of a club is increased by 10% every year. If the initial number of the members is 500, then what will be the number at the beginning of the third year?

Options

  • 610

  • 615

  • 620

  • 605

MCQ
Advertisements

Solution

605

Explanation:

No. of Members initially = 500

Increasing Rate = 10% per year

Time = 2 year

No. of people after 2 years `= "P"[1+"r"/100]^2`

`"A"=500[1+10/100]^2=500xx121/100`

= 605
